thumb|Dinoderus japonicus ([[Bostrichidae)]] thumb|Anobium punctatum ([[Ptinidae)]] Bostrichoidea is a superfamily of beetles. It is the type superfamily of the infraorder Bostrichiformia.
== Description == The Bostrichoidea are united by the following features: modified cryptonephridism, the structure of the aedeagus in males, and the lack of a basal mandibular mola in larvae.
